Course Details
• Unit 1: Introduction to Event Storytelling – Understanding the concept of event storytelling, its importance, and how it contributes to creating memorable experiences.
• Unit 2: The Art of Narrative Design – Exploring the components of storytelling, including structure, plot, characters, and setting, and how to apply them to event design.
• Unit 3: Audience Development & Engagement Strategies – Learning how to identify, understand, and engage with target audiences to create events that resonate with them.
• Unit 4: Content Creation for Events – Developing effective content strategies that align with event objectives and engage attendees.
• Unit 5: Storytelling Techniques – Discovering various storytelling techniques, including visual, experiential, and immersive, and how to use them to create impactful events.
• Unit 6: Measuring Event Success – Understanding key performance indicators and how to measure the success of event storytelling initiatives.
• Unit 7: Event Technology & Tools – Exploring the latest technology and tools for event storytelling, including virtual and hybrid events.
• Unit 8: Branding & Positioning for Events – Developing a strong brand identity and positioning for events that align with the organization's mission and values.
• Unit 9: Collaboration & Partnerships for Events – Building successful partnerships and collaborations with sponsors, vendors, and other stakeholders to enhance event storytelling.
• Unit 10: Ethics & Inclusivity in Event Storytelling – Ensuring that event storytelling initiatives align with ethical considerations and promote diversity and inclusivity.
